
My boyfriend and I enjoy checking out local trading card game stores and we wanted to check out some stores that we haven't been to. We had stopped by Kent for a meal and decided to check out The Game Shelf as they weren't too far. The parking is huge and shared with a lot of businesses and it was Friday evening, so it took a little bit of time to find parking. Once we parked, we entered into the store and were greeted politely by the cashier. There was a Magic the Gathering event going on and it looks like their events calendar always has something going on each day which is great. They even did Final Fantasy TCG which we have yet to see anywhere else and we have been to card shops in several parts of Washington. They had quite a massive selection of wares from desk mats, card holders, sleeves, deck boxes, board games, dice, and much more. We bought a few things and as we were checking out, the cashier mentions to us about their reward system which is a character sheet that you can fill out and there are six slots that they will add up from each amount you spent. Depending on how much you spend will determine your discount which I think is really neat and unique from other card shops. It rewards you no matter how much you spend rather than a point system that could take more than a few purchases to accumulate. I also asked if they were dog friendly and they are, they just ask that your dog is well-behaved, don't make a fuss or bother other patrons, and to clean up after them.
